Frequently Asked Questions about Stittsville

How much are Studio apartments in Stittsville?

There are currently 38 Studio Apartments in Stittsville with rent ranges from $1,050 to $2,180 with an average price of $1,571.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Stittsville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Stittsville ranges from $1,115 to $5,155 with an average monthly rent of $2,049.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Stittsville c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Stittsville range from $1,075 to $4,495.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,618.

How expensive are Stittsville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 33 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Stittsville on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,295 to $3,459 - averaging $2,324 for the location.
